What are the top historical sites and other places to visit in Berwick-upon-Tweed?
Berwick-upon-Tweed is notable for landmarks like Paxton House, Norham Castle and Old Bridge. Cultural venues include Berwick-upon-Tweed Barracks and Main Guard, Lindisfarne Centre and The Maltings Theatre and Cinema. A couple of additional sights to add to your itinerary are Berwick-upon-Tweed Town Hall and Chain Bridge Honey Farm.

What is the difference between a historic hotel and a heritage hotel?
"Heritage hotel" is more common in Asia and Europe, while "historic hotel" is more common in the U.S. though overall the terms are quite similar. The architecture and building of historic hotels tend to be the most significant aspect. For a heritage hotel, it's mainly the cultural value as well as how it influenced the community.
